kadir çetinkaya
bdd10d9d24
[NFC] Explicitly pass a VFS when creating DiagnosticsEngine (#115852)
Starting with 41e3919ded78d8870f7c95e9181c7f7e29aa3cc4 DiagnosticsEngine
creation might perform IO. It was implicitly defaulting to
getRealFileSystem. This patch makes it explicit by pushing the decision
making to callers.

It uses ambient VFS if one is available, and keeps using
`getRealFileSystem` if there aren't any VFS.

Cyndy Ishida
062f6fe324
[InstallAPI] Support mutually exclusive parse options (#90686)
Projects like libc use mutually exclusive macros to compile files
multiple times and then merge the result into the final library. For
installapi to accept these, we'd need to parse the same declarations in
different ways. This patch adds the basic pipelining for installapi to
create the correct TBD file.

* -Xproject allows: -fmodules, -fobjc-arc, fvisibility=hidden, prefix
headers
* -Xlabel allows: -D and -U settings
* Error on 'private' and 'public' labels -X<label>
* Xplatform allows: -iframework <path> This is to support the case where
zippered frameworks want to pass in iOSSupport search path.

Cyndy Ishida
4c18681a2d
[InstallAPI] Add support for aliased exports (#88750)
Apple's ld supports alias_lists, described as
```
     -alias_list filename
             The specified filename contains a list of aliases. The symbol name and its alias are on one
             line, separated by whitespace.  Lines starting with # are ignored.
```
To handle this for installapi-produced TBD files, pass along the same
input and account for it in verification.

Cyndy Ishida
c51095f51b
[InstallAPI] Add installapi specific options & diagnostics (#85100)
* A lot of `tapi installapi` options are already shared with clang, but
not all. This patch handles installapi-specific options by filtering for
them in the initial argv input, then passing the rest to the clang
driver.
* Installapi not only generates a text file but also reports to library
developers when there are inconsistencies between an interface and its
implementation. To allow this, add support for reporting installapi
diagnostics. This will be leveraged in the verifier service.

Cyndy Ishida
0a518db99e
[InstallAPI] Set InstallAPI as a standalone tool instead of CC1 action (#82293)
Installapi has important distinctions when compared to the clang driver,
so much that, it doesn't make much sense to try to integrate into it.

This patch partially reverts the CC1 action & driver support to replace
with its own driver as a clang tool.

For distribution, we could use `LLVM_TOOL_LLVM_DRIVER_BUILD` mechanism
for integrating the functionality into clang such that the toolchain
size is less impacted.
